Description:

The Transportation Department; a comprehensive auto safety plan including all related issues; Ralph Nader; automobile manufacturers' response to legislative action; passing the Auto Safety bill; the history of studying highway and auto safety; 1966 National Transportation Safety Day; Nader's influence on the development of auto safety legislation; Vehicle Equipment Safety Council; the effect on Congress of creating a new cabinet
department; the Maritime Administration.
